Philipp Kessler from tz (as captured by X account @iMiaSanMia) reports that Bayern is pursuing Colombian talent Samuel Martínez, a 17-year-old attacking midfielder from Atlético Nacional. There has already been contact between the club’s scouting department and the player’s representatives. The Bavarians are apparently facing stiff competition from other European clubs.
This looks like a promising move. It of course isn’t expected that Martínez would slide right in with the senior team; the presence of Jamal Musiala, Lennart Karl, and Serge Gnabry would make that a bit difficult to achieve. The Rekordmeister also has other attacking midfielders at their disposal, so trying to fit another up-and-coming talent won’t be as easy as they think.
